Transaction 59ee0c37721d8694cb8101be2edb33c800954bfb5241f75fc4fa28c83902da60
1 Input
1 Output
-
59ee0c37721d8694cb8101be2edb33c800954bfb5241f75fc4fa28c83902da60:0
- value
- 23189362
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45d1e9441e5bc94ec952b1cb551df323aa1347f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17NB684x24xD3XkGKi9ASNyW8V4JGV9p7x